These results suggest that AMD3100 could be used to target the CXCR4-CXCL12 axis to inhibit tumor growth and prevent multifaceted immunosuppression alone or in combination with alphaPD-1 in ovarian cancer, which could be clinically relevant to patients with this disease.-Zeng, …
